
Reclaimed Oak
Quercus spp.
Salvaged oak recovered from old barns, beams, floors, and casks — dense, ring-porous timber prized for its aged patina, tight old-growth grain, and history.

Overview
Reclaimed Oak is not a botanical species but salvaged oak lumber — timber of the genus Quercus recovered from old structures and reworked for reuse. The source trees are the same oaks used in fresh lumber: European oak (Quercus robur and Q. petraea) and American white oak (Q. alba and relatives) most commonly, with red oak (Q. rubra group) also turning up. Its origin is therefore the building it came from — barns, mills, warehouses, factory flooring, wine and whisky casks, railway structures, and old joinery — rather than a forest.
At a glance this sample reads as a classic oak: golden-tan to light brown with a weathered surface patina, showing concentric growth rings and a wavy radial grain in cross-section. Reclaimed stock is often cut from slow-grown, old-growth logs with tight rings, and it carries the marks of a former life — nail holes, bolt holes, checks, saw-kerf and adze marks, oxidation, and a mellow, aged color that new oak cannot match without staining.
Characteristics
In freshly milled oak, sapwood is pale — near-white to light tan — while heartwood ranges from light golden brown to a warmer medium brown; white oak tends toward olive-brown and red oak toward a pinkish or reddish cast. Reclaimed material overlays this with decades of oxidation and surface weathering, giving the golden-tan to light-brown patina seen on this sample. Oak is strongly ring-porous, so the grain is bold: a line of large earlywood pores opens each growth ring, and on the quartered (radial) face the tall rays produce oak's signature silver-grey 'ray fleck' or tiger figure. The texture is coarse and open, with a moderate natural luster.
Oak is dense and hard. White and European oak sit around 1,300-1,360 lbf on the Janka scale and red oak around 1,290 lbf — all firmly in the hard range — and old-growth reclaimed stock is often denser and tighter-ringed than modern plantation oak. The wood is strong, stiff, and heavy.
Natural durability differs by type. White and European oak heartwood is rated durable to very durable and, thanks to tyloses that plug its pores, is also watertight — the reason it was used for casks, boats, and outdoor timber. Red oak is far less durable, non-durable to slightly durable, and its open pores make it unsuitable for liquid-tight or exterior use. Sapwood of all oaks is perishable. Because reclaimed oak has already survived long service, surviving beams are frequently the sound, durable heartwood.
Common Uses
Reclaimed oak is valued wherever character and provenance matter. It is a staple of flooring — wide-plank and engineered floors that trade on an aged look — and of feature furniture: tabletops, benches, cabinetry, shelving, and live-edge or beam-built pieces. Exposed structural work is a major use, with salvaged beams and joists reinstalled as mantels, lintels, posts, and ceiling timbers.
Beyond joinery it goes into wall cladding and paneling, doors, stair parts, bar and counter tops, and small turned or carved goods. White-oak reclaimed stock, being watertight and durable, is prized for coopered items and outdoor or wet-service pieces, while barn boards and factory flooring are re-sawn for veneers and accent panels. Much of its appeal is that the weathering, nail holes, and saw marks are kept as features rather than removed.
Working & Finishing
Oak works well with sharp tools but is hard, dense, and abrasive, so it dulls cutting edges and benefits from carbide tooling on machines. It planes, saws, turns, and carves cleanly when tools are kept keen, though its coarse ring-porous grain can tear out on interlocked areas and its open pores usually call for grain filler to achieve a smooth finish. It responds very well to steam-bending, especially white oak.
Reclaimed stock adds cautions of its own. Hidden metal — nails, screws, bolts, staples — is common and will ruin blades and cause dangerous kickback, so metal-detecting and careful inspection before machining is essential. Old timber is often case-hardened, checked, or internally stressed and can move or split when re-sawn, and it must be re-acclimated to interior humidity. Oak glues and finishes well and stains readily, but it is high in tannins, which react with iron to cause black stains and can corrode ferrous fasteners — use stainless or coated hardware, and expect a blue-black reaction if the wood contacts steel while damp.
Oak is not classed as a toxic wood, but its fine dust is a well-documented respiratory irritant and sensitizer, and oak (like beech) is among the hardwood dusts associated with an elevated risk of nasal and sinus cancer under heavy long-term occupational exposure. Reclaimed material may also carry old finishes, preservatives, or lead paint, so use effective dust extraction, a respirator, and caution with unknown coatings.
Value & Availability
As a reclaimed product, oak is sold by the salvage yard, architectural-reclamation dealer, and specialist flooring supplier rather than the general lumberyard, and supply is inherently variable — you buy what has been rescued from a given building. Prices generally run above equivalent new oak because of the labor of dismantling, de-nailing, kiln-drying, and re-milling, and because the aged patina and old-growth grain command a premium; genuinely old, wide, clear beams and boards can be considerably more expensive than new stock.
Oak itself is abundant and not endangered: the common commercial oaks are not listed by CITES and new oak is FSC-certifiable. Reclaimed oak is often marketed as the most sustainable option of all, since it reuses existing timber, keeps sound wood out of landfill, and requires no new felling. Buyers should still confirm provenance and check for embedded metal, old coatings, or preservative treatment before use.
Frequently asked questions
What species is Reclaimed Oak?
It is not one species. 'Reclaimed Oak' is salvaged oak lumber, and the source can be European oak (Quercus robur/petraea), American white oak (Q. alba), or red oak (Q. rubra group). The type depends on where and when the original structure was built.
Is reclaimed oak harder or softer than new oak?
It is the same species-level hardness — roughly 1,300 lbf Janka for white and European oak — but reclaimed stock is frequently old-growth with tighter growth rings, so it can be denser and more stable than fast-grown modern oak.
Why does reclaimed oak sometimes have black stains?
Oak is high in tannic acid, which reacts with iron to form black iron-tannate stains. Old nails, bolts, and damp contact with steel leave dark streaks. It is a chemical reaction, not rot, though it can be a cosmetic issue and signals where hidden metal may be.
Can reclaimed oak be used outdoors?
White and European oak heartwood is durable and watertight and was traditionally used for outdoor and wet service, so reclaimed white oak can suit exterior work. Red oak is non-durable and porous and should be kept to interior use unless treated.
Is reclaimed oak a sustainable choice?
Yes. It reuses timber already felled, diverts sound wood from landfill, and needs no new harvesting. Oak is not CITES-listed and new oak is FSC-certifiable, but reclaimed material is generally considered the lowest-impact option.
